The United States District Court for the District of Massachusetts, located in Springfield, MA, is presided over by Judge Michael A. Ponsor, who was nominated by President Bill Clinton in 1993. With an extensive educational background that includes degrees from Harvard University, Oxford University, and Yale Law School, Judge Ponsor has served in various judicial roles, including as a U.S. Magistrate before assuming senior status in 2011.
The court offers a range of resources and services, including access to courtroom technology and a variety of case information for attorneys, jurors, and pro se litigants. Its commitment to restorative justice and outreach reflects a dedication to serving the community and ensuring a fair judicial process.
